字符数组只能用来存放字符型数据,这句话是正确的吗?帮忙举例。

如题所述

不对,例如:定义char a[10]={'a','b'....'\0'...} 因为这个字符型数组中有一个元素是‘\0‘那么'\0'前面的所有字符就会被系统认为是一个字符串而不再是一个一个的字符了!字符型和字符串型不是一个类型!
温馨提示:答案为网友推荐,仅供参考
第1个回答  2013-12-30
我认为是对的
一楼的那种说法,首先就不是字符数组了.
而你也可以在存储的时候输入数字,但那只不过是ASCII码的存储形式(已经试验过了)。本回答被提问者采纳